Transaction 8febb4d6d60f46b491d0b65d6ae39a58b7d44c39a0dd44be75540cf68a91023a

1 Input
2 Outputs
  • 8febb4d6d60f46b491d0b65d6ae39a58b7d44c39a0dd44be75540cf68a91023a:0
  • value  8470606
    address  19KPoL5bZq6WuauBmm7YvCAmdFPyTfwZzS
  • 8febb4d6d60f46b491d0b65d6ae39a58b7d44c39a0dd44be75540cf68a91023a:1
  • value  14647546
    address  3DpeNhk6VDWT8112M2NSsHGcKVNzesBeUa